My family has been customers of Yellow Dog Eats for decades! There is a picture still pinned to the wall inside of my mom, my dad, and my nephew. It's touching to see it, especially since my dad and nephew are no longer with us. Fish, the owner, has always been super friendly, welcoming, and down-to-Earth. His staff is also very kind, and the service is quick and efficient. As for the ambiance, it is casual with a cool hippie flair. The decor is fun, and they even allow customers to make their mark on the fence outside. This restaurant is naturally very dog-friendly, so you will always see cute pups around their outdoor patio dining area. Parking is pretty easy, as there are a couple of lots behind the building as well as in front, across the street.
As an appetizer, we shared the "House-made queso with tricolor chips + flavor bomb #2: Queso, black beans, pico de gallo, fried onions, shoe string potatoes, Thai chili and scallions.0 My boyfriend and I loved it. The flavor bombs make it unique. For my mom's taste, it was a bit too thick. We all enjoyed the flavor though!
Usually, I get some kind of BBQ pork sandwich, which is always so tasty. However, I went vegetarian on my last visit. For my entree, I got the "Sweet Potato Tico Tacos--Roasted seasoned sweet potatoes with corn salsa, black beans, chipotle mango aioli, honey balsamic arugucress, and tried onions on three flour tortilla served with tortilla chips and salsa."
For my boyfriend's entree, he got the "Smokey Smoked Salmon Salad--Fresh salmon dry rubbed with Yellow Dog's special seasoning blend and smoked to pertection. served on a bed of held greens and garnished with cucumbers, grape tomatoes, carrots, sun dried fruit & nut blend, sprouts, red peppers, scallions and siced red onions." My boyfriend really enjoyed the dressing that came with it and ate every bite of the salad.
For my mom's entree (not pictured), she got the "Johnny Rocket--Honey mesquite roasted turkey, accented with raspberry melba and layered with mild cherry pepper rings, vine-ripened tomato, smoked gouda, leaf lettuce and orange Cointreau mayo, served on our thick
sliced multigrain bread. Sweet and savory bliss!" This is a classic favorite of hers. She took the other half home to my twin sister who couldn't join us that day due to work.
We all love Yellow Dog Eats and will continue to be returning customers!
